High cholestrol, chest pain
Hi..my mother in law suffered from high cholestrol..doctor did two times angiogram.. she has thyroid,diabetes,HIgh bp also.. last 7 years she took medicine.. all normal only with help of medicines.. last week her cholestrol level raise triglyceride level is 470..also feel chest pain.. doctor took test..gave extra two tablets for 15 days. 1)KORANDIL 10 2)METAGARD 35 she took tablets but feel severe headache.. so stop the tablets..can we change tablet instead of that with doctor help?

Before changing anything , we will need to check your angiography report , your ECG , and echocardiography reports.. With out that. Changing or stoping medications can be dangerous Also will need the complete list of medications korandil can cause headache but it dialates the small blood vessels in the heart and if you have a significant blockage then you need it or some similar kind of meds..so need all the above mentioned information before any advice
